Why Engine Breathing Matters
Understanding the Context
Your engine runs on the precise ratio of air and fuel. If the air supply is restricted—due to dirty intake systems, clogged air filters, or improper tuning—combustion suffers. This leads to incomplete fuel burn, reduced power, higher emissions, and increased engine strain over time.
Think of your engine’s intake system as its respiratory system. Just like athletes rely on clear airways for peak performance, your engine needs unfettered airflow to perform at its best.
The Hidden Hack: Clean Your Mass Airflow Sensor (MAF)
Most car owners don’t realize that the Mass Airflow Sensor (MAF) plays a starring role in regulating air intake. This sensor tells the Engine Control Unit (ECU) how much air is entering the engine so it can adjust fuel delivery accordingly. Over time, dust, oil buildup, and debris clog the MAF, tricking the ECU into adding too much or too little fuel—wasting power and hurting efficiency.

The Pro Tip: Regularly cleaning your MAF sensor with a specialized cleaner can dramatically improve engine breathing. This hidden hack restores accurate airflow readings, ensuring the ECU maintains the perfect air-fuel ratio.
How to Clean Your MAF Sensor (Safely & Easily)
- Disconnect the battery to prevent electrical shorts.
2. Locate the MAF sensor—usually a small black box connected to the throttle body.
3. Use isopropyl alcohol and a soft brush to gently clean the sensor’s surface, avoiding any damage to delicate wiring.
4. Protect it after cleaning with dielectric grease, then reconnect everything.
Note: Always consult your vehicle’s manual or a professional mechanic if unsure.
